Yes, you can convert a natural gas stove to propane by replacing the natural gas orifices with propane orifices. The answer to this question is yes! Propane is delivered at a higher pressure than natural gas, and thus requires much smaller gas orifices and a few other tweaks to safely dispense the gas.
